My recent conversation with a 56 years old Singaporean security guard in a private condo brought up alarming facts.
Security-guards here are poorly paid and are made to work up to 12 hours of work per day.
There is no welfare for them and many of them are left on their own.
Many are bullied and looked down by the members of the Condo Committee that employs them.
Their agencies are of no help either. The aim of the agencies is only to fill up the vacancies at the assigned areas.
The SIRD, a police department that overlooks their (security guards) registration and term of employment offers no help either.
Security agencies takes out misleading advertisements in the papers to snare would be applicants by "attractive salaries per day".
The claim that $80/- per day would be paid usually ends up as a miserable sum of only $40/- per day.
If these are ultra-vires rules and regulations, the SIRD or MOM should step in and put a stop to such modern-day slavery.
One way is to insist that security companies ONLY employ Singapore citizens and NOT foreigners.
This may give security guards a better edge.
